#include <bits/stdc++.h>
using namespace std;
#define int long long
#define INF 0x3f3f3f3f3f3f3f3f
const int G = 15;
int n;
string s;
int psum[100010][G];
int pisum[100010][G][G], sisum[100010][G][G];
int dp[1 << G];
vector<int> pos[G];
int calc(int M, int p, int c) {
    int x = psum[M][c], y = psum[n][c];
    int r = x * (x - 1) / 2 + (y - x) * (y - x - 1) / 2;
    for (int i = 0; i < G; i++) {
        if (i == c) continue;
        if ((p >> i) & 1) {
            r += 2 * pisum[M][i][c];
            r += 2 * sisum[M + 1][c][i];
        }
    }
    return r;
}
bool calc2(int M, int p, int c) {
    int x = psum[M][c], y = psum[n][c];
    int r1 = x * (x - 1) / 2;
    int r2 = (y - x) * (y - x - 1) / 2;
    for (int i = 0; i < G; i++) {
        if (i == c) continue;
        if ((p >> i) & 1) {
            r1 += 2 * pisum[M][i][c];
            r2 += 2 * sisum[M + 1][c][i];
        }
    }
    return r1 < r2;
}
int tsearch(int p, int c) {
    int L = 0, R = pos[c].size() - 1;
    int mn = INF;
    while (L + 5 < R) {
        int M1 = L + (R - L) / 3, M2 = R - (R - L) / 3;
        int C1 = calc(pos[c][M1] - 1, p, c);
        int C2 = calc(pos[c][M2] - 1, p, c);
        if (C1 > C2) L = M1;
        else R = M2;
    }
    for (int i = L; i <= R; i++) {
        mn = min(mn, calc(pos[c][i] - 1, p, c));
    }
    return mn;
}
signed main() {
    ios_base::sync_with_stdio(false);
    cin.tie(0), cout.tie(0);
    
    cin >> s;
    n = s.size();
    s = ' ' + s;
    
    for (int i = 1; i <= n; i++) {
        for (int j = 0; j < G; j++) {
            psum[i][j] = psum[i - 1][j];
        }
        psum[i][s[i] - 'A']++;
        pos[s[i] - 'A'].push_back(i);
    }
    for (int i = 0; i < G; i++) {
        pos[i].push_back(n + 1);
    }
    
    for (int i = 1; i <= n; i++) {
        for (int j = 0; j < G; j++) {
            for (int k = 0; k < G; k++) {
                pisum[i][j][k] = pisum[i - 1][j][k];
            }
        }
        for (int j = 0; j < G; j++) {
            if (s[i] - 'A' == j) continue;
            pisum[i][j][s[i] - 'A'] += psum[i - 1][j];
        }
    }
    
    for (int i = n; i >= 1; i--) {
        for (int j = 0; j < G; j++) {
            for (int k = 0; k < G; k++) {
                sisum[i][j][k] = sisum[i + 1][j][k];
            }
        }
        for (int j = 0; j < G; j++) {
            if (s[i] - 'A' == j) continue;
            sisum[i][s[i] - 'A'][j] += psum[n][j] - psum[i][j];
        }
    }
    
    memset(dp, 0x3f, sizeof(dp));
    dp[0] = 0;
    for (int i = 1; i < (1 << G); i++) {
        for (int j = 0; j < G; j++) {
            if (!((i >> j) & 1)) continue;
            int p = i ^ (1 << j);
            dp[i] = min(dp[i], dp[p] + tsearch(p, j));
        }
    }
    
    printf("%.1lf\n", dp[(1 << G) - 1] / (double)2);
    return 0;
}
